Or you … WebMake a thorough inspection of slings and attachments. Items to look for include: Missing or illegible sling identification. Acid or caustic burns. Melting or charring of any part of the sling. Holes, tears, cuts or snags. Broken or worn stitching in load bearing splices. Excessive abrasive wear. WebDevelop a system to make sure that these inspections are conducted. To do this, you can use a recordkeeping system, such as logs or marking the inspection date on a tag attached to the sling. WebINSPECTION: Slings shall be removed from service if any of the following are present: 1. Acid or caustic burns 3. Snags, punctures, tears or cuts 2. Melting or charring of any of the sling surface 4. Broken or worn stitches . Slings that are damaged or defective shall not be used. 2. Slings shall not be shortened with knots or bolts or other makeshift devices. 3. Sling legs shall not be kinked. 4. When inspecting alloy chain slings, immediate hazards and cause for removal include mechanical damage, corrosive damage, heat damage, and chemical damage.
